// Summary

Tokoroa Central is an Area Unit in South Waikato District covering 1.53 km2. Across the most recent 48-month window, the published victimisation data lists 2.1K reported victimisations here — an average of 42.2 per month, which is 3.1× the national area-unit average.

The most common reported offence type in Tokoroa Central is theft (1.7K reports). Year-on-year reports held steady 0.3% compared with the prior 12 months.

An indicative national-average social-cost rollup applied to this area is $10.4M — derived by multiplying offence counts by NZ Treasury / NZIER per-offence average cost estimates. This is a comparison index, not an actual loss for Tokoroa Central.
